Flashing Repair
Brick chimneys on Morristown’s older homes shift. Freeze-thaw cycling at 300-400 feet elevation accelerates mortar degradation, and where the chimney meets the roof plane, stepped flashing pulls away. We replace corroded step flashing, install new counter-flashing cut into mortar joints, and seal with compatible materials. On historic district properties, we use copper or lead-coated copper where required, not aluminum that will fail in fifteen years.

Common Roof Repair Problems We See in Morristown Homes
- Incompatible asphalt patches over original slate. Homeowners near the Morristown Green often try to save money by patching century-old slate with asphalt products. The materials expand and contract at different rates, trapping moisture that accelerates deck rot. We always probe for this before quoting any “simple” repair on a pre-1930 structure.
- Ice dam damage on Victorian eaves. Morristown’s elevation brings heavier snow than lower-lying towns, and the wide eave overhangs common on 19th-century homes create perfect ice dam conditions. Inadequate attic insulation - standard for the era - lets heat escape and melt snow from below. The water refreezes at the cold edge, backs up under shingles, and leaks into walls.
- Complex valley wear on multi-gabled roofs. Those dramatic rooflines in the 07960 ZIP require more valley flashing per square foot than a simple gable ranch. Debris collects, water channels accelerate, and the valleys fail first. Repairs here take longer and cost more per square - there is no honest way around that.

Morristown’s 300-400 foot elevation brings more snow than lower-lying towns, and the wide eave overhangs on Victorian homes let heat escape from poorly insulated attics, melting snow from below. The water runs to the cold edge and refreezes, forming a dam that backs up under shingles. The fix is not just clearing the ice - it is correcting ventilation and insulation so the roof deck stays cold. We diagnose the full system, not just the symptom.
